NERC Cold Weather Team to Seek Faster Finish

NERC is considering accelerating the schedule for its cold weather standard project (Project 2019-06) after last month’s winter storm that led to prolonged mass outages in Texas lent a fresh urgency to the effort, project leaders told the standard drafting team (SDT) in a conference call Monday.

NERC Senior Standards Developer Jordan Mallory told participants that the team will seek permission from the Standards Committee to shorten the next formal comment and ballot period, scheduled to begin April 2, to 25 days from the standard 45. That will enable members to respond to comments and move to final ballot by May 14; if it is approved by stakeholders, the proposal will be submitted to NERC’s Board of Trustees when it meets on June 11.

Leaders See Positive Momentum

Harward acknowledged during Monday’s call that the revised schedule would require more intense work. He reminded members that “a lot has happened” during the most recent formal comment and ballot, which began on Jan. 27 and closed on Friday.

The ballot asked stakeholders for their approval of three updated standards: EOP-011-2 (Emergency preparedness), IRO-010-4 (Reliability coordinator data specification and collection) and TOP-003-5 (Operational reliability data). Proposed changes to the standards, respectively, included:

  • new requirements for cold weather preparedness plans on the part of generator owners, along with data specifications and collections for balancing authorities and annual maintenance and inspection requirements;
  • data specification requirements for reliability coordinators; and
  • data specification requirements for transmission operators.

None of the three standards met the two-thirds segmented-weighted threshold required for approval; IRO-010-4 came closest with 66.22%, while TOP-003-5 received 64.35% and EOP-011-2 had 49.39%. SDT leaders were nonetheless positive about the results, with Mallory observing that first ballots for standard projects “[are] usually a lot lower” and thanking team members for their outreach to industry after February’s webinar.

Over the next 11 days, the team will work through stakeholders’ questions and objections, particularly for EOP-011-2; a common concern expressed in comments was whether this standard, which addresses operational considerations, was a good fit for requirements relating to cold weather preparedness.

EV Policy Recommendations Take Shape in Oregon

Oregon Gov. Kate Brown can expect a raft of policy recommendations to land on her desk this spring prescribing how her state can build a comprehensive — and equitable — electric vehicle charging network.

But a number of the proposals will be difficult to implement — at least in the short term, according to one consultant working with the state’s Transportation Electrification Infrastructure Needs Analysis (TEINA) Advisory Group.

Established by Oregon’s Department of Transportation (ODOT), the group — comprising representatives from investor- and municipally owned utilities, municipalities, environmental organizations, labor groups, AAA and General Motors — must provide the governor with an EV charging infrastructure study by June.

“I just want to acknowledge that we won’t be able to solve all of the problems coming out of this study,” Rhett Lawrence, policy manager with consulting firm Forth, said Tuesday in presenting a set of draft recommendations during a virtual meeting of the TEINA group.

Oregon Senate Bill 1044, passed in 2019, established objectives related to the adoption of light-duty zero-emission vehicles (ZEV), including a goal of 250,000 ZEVs registered by 2025. The bill additionally set targets that ZEVs comprise 25% of all registered vehicles and 50% of all new vehicle sales in the state by 2030, with the sales target rising to 90% in 2035. The state currently has about 32,000 registered ZEVs, well short of SB 1044’s 2020 target of 50,000 vehicles.

Oregon EV recommendations

A key challenge for Oregon’s EV adoption goals will be building sufficient infrastructure in areas classified as “Rural” (light green) and “Frontier” (dark green). | Oregon Office of Rural Health

As in other states, Oregon’s EV adoption rates evince a sharp urban-rural divide. While 65% of the state’s residents live in areas classified as urban, nearly all EV ownership is concentrated in those zones, confronting policymakers with the challenge of how to build reliable EV infrastructure to support people who live and travel through the state’s sparsely populated regions. Within urbanized areas, the state faces the additional problem of how to make EV chargers readily available to low-income residents and city dwellers living in multifamily buildings where off-street charging is unavailable.

Because of those complexities, Lawrence counseled the TEINA group to divide its policy recommendations into three categories based on the degree of difficulty for implementation: Enable, Accelerate and Drive. Putting the User First

Topping the lowest-difficulty category — “Enable” — is the recommendation that Oregon policymakers develop standards that create a consistent experience for EV drivers even as they use different charging network platforms throughout the state.

“This is something that came up in almost every listening session,” Lawrence said.

That consistent user experience would extend to expectations around the reliability and redundancy of chargers.

“You need confidence that anywhere you go in the state that you find a charger that will work,” Lawrence said. He suggested that once the state develops the standards, it could build them into the requirements of any state-funded grant programs intended to help finance construction of charging stations. Charging service providers could themselves begin to work together to create uniform standards, he added.

Another recommendation would see the Oregon Public Utility Commission and municipally owned utility governing bodies “enable and encourage” utilities to use ratepayer funds to build the underlying transmission infrastructure needed to support EV charging networks.

“EV make-ready funding should be made available to provide adequate electrical infrastructure up to and past the meter to install EV charging at places such as workplaces and multiunit-dwellings (MUDs),” the draft document said.

Kelly Yearick, program manager at Forth, suggested that Oregon could use revenues from its Clean Fuels Program to fund DC fast chargers (DCFCs), the Level 2 chargers in areas of high population densities to allow for charging by people living in MUDs.

Yearick also said utilities might need to alter rate designs to reduce demand charges — the flat fees utilities charge to recover costs from investments — for charging stations in areas that will see lower use. Those fees compromise the economics of charging stations in rural areas, where a smaller pool of potential EV drivers need a relatively larger proportion of stations because of the distances typically traveled in those areas.

Other “Enable” recommendations include:

  • incentivizing charging stations in highly traveled corridors through low-interest state loans;
  • directing local jurisdictions to develop or follow state guidelines to streamline charging station permitting;
  • developing EV charging education programs “to improve the general public’s awareness of this infrastructure and enhance the user experiences at EV charging stations”;
  • developing uniform guidelines on EV charging station signage and placement;
  • coordinating with local jurisdictions to develop public-private partnerships for charging electric bikes and scooters.

Getting to the ‘Hard Work’

The “Accelerate” category consists of policy recommendations “that could speed up the deployment of electrification infrastructure with medium difficulty of execution and implementation for the key players over the medium term.”

Included is a recommendation that the state offer incentives or direct grants for public charging stations, particularly in rural and low-income areas. Lawrence pointed out that some charging stations will face power supply issues, especially in rural areas where the distribution system may not be equipped to handle the load. “State funding can help bridge that gap in how you deal with power supply issues,” he said.

A second recommendation in the category calls for the state to adopt building requirements that require a minimum built-in electrical capacity for all new developments as well as “reach codes” that allow local jurisdictions to exceed state mandates.

A third recommendation would see the state direct municipally owned utilities to invest in DCFC projects.

The “Drive” category includes longer-term recommendations considered more difficult to implement, including state funding for EV charging infrastructure on state-owned property such as parks or workplaces. Another recommendation would see the state requiring a certain percentage of parking spots be EV-ready by an undetermined date.

“We need to acknowledge that’s easier said than done,” Lawrence said, noting that the funding structure for such a program is still uncertain.

The TEINA Advisory Group will review a final draft study document containing the recommendations at a public meeting on May 11.

Mass. Climate Bill Rewrites Roles of Key Agencies

Massachusetts lawmakers are set to pass a major climate bill that would create new roles for critical state agencies in meeting the goal of net-zero emissions by 2050, Sen. Mike Barrett (D) said Saturday.

“The climate issue has picked up velocity recently … and some key agencies have been slow to pivot,” Barrett said at a webinar hosted by MassEnergize, an organization that helps communities reduce greenhouse gas emissions.

Barrett said that the Massachusetts House of Representatives likely will pass the legislation Wednesday. A Senate vote on the climate bill was delayed last week by Senate Minority Leader Bruce Tarr (R), who requested more time to review the final version of the bill with amendments from Gov. Charlie Baker. (See Vote on Mass. Climate Bill Delayed in Senate.)

The bill rewrites the mission of the Massachusetts Department of Public Utilities (DPU) to align its existing regulatory goals under the overarching job of reducing emissions in the state.

“The job of the DPU needed to be modernized and given a 21st century look,” Barrett said.

The bill also directs Mass Save, a collaborative of Massachusetts’ natural gas and electric utilities, to demonstrate that its efforts to reduce emissions are working. The state program advises residents on how they can lower their utility bills and reduce energy consumption.

The collaborative has not been taking its role in reducing climate change as seriously as it could be, Barrett said.

Powering residential and commercial buildings makes up 27% of emissions in Massachusetts, according to data from the Massachusetts Department of Environmental Protection.

“In the deep plumbing of this bill, we say to Mass Save, ‘Every time you evaluate initiatives — every time you choose to replace a light bulb without talking about heat pumps — we want you to weigh your choices and consider the social value of greenhouse gas emissions,’” Barrett said.

The bill also requires Mass Save to state in its three-year plan how much it will reduce emissions. And the secretary of the Executive Office of Energy and Environmental Affairs will be required to set an emissions reduction goal for Mass Save at the start of every new three-year period.

The DPU will need to report to the Massachusetts legislature whether Mass Save met its goal within 18 months of the conclusion of each three-year period.

The goal of these requirements is to increase transparency between state agencies and the legislature to ensure major state agencies with a high profile “pull in the same direction as the other important actors in the emissions reduction scene,” Barrett said.

The Board of Building Regulations and Standards (BBRS) also faces changes under the climate bill. The agency will have a fundamental role in determining how much new construction in Massachusetts will reflect emissions reductions goals, but the BBRS does not have a full-time staff of professionals. The bill moves the task of designing the next stretch of energy code from BBRS to the Department of Energy Resources, which has a full-time staff of energy experts, Barrett said.

State legislators also will add four green building-conscious members to the BBRS’s board of directors, so the board “has a solid climate-aware majority to guide its fortunes going forward,” Barrett said.

Report: Storage Program a Boon for Affordable Housing

Massachusetts’ battery storage program lowered utility costs and reduced battery payback periods for multifamily affordable housing, according to a report by Clean Energy Group (CEG).

ConnectedSolutions, a battery storage program under the state’s energy efficiency initiative Mass Save, uses customer-sited batteries to reduce peak network energy use.

CEG’s analysis found the incentives offered under ConnectedSolutions made solar and battery storage projects a better financial choice for multifamily affordable housing units. Without the incentive program, the renewable energy resource would not be a feasible economic investment for facilities serving these communities, the report said.

The program is accessible to any resident or business interested in participating, but the report analyzed six different affordable housing properties in Massachusetts.

“It is clearly evident from the work here that in multifamily affordable housing in Massachusetts, introduction of the ConnectedSolutions program has been a real advantage to these projects and is improving the finance ability and bankability of installing solar plus storage,” Todd Olinsky-Paul, senior project director at CEG, said during a webinar hosted by the nonprofit.

The ConnectedSolutions program pays customers who discharge stored battery energy to the grid. Customers enter a contract with the utility to participate in the program. They have the option to discharge energy to the grid when the utility needs it to accommodate electricity demand peaks across the network. Payment is based on performance.

Affordable housing properties with solar plus storage, like the Residences at Melpet Farm seen here in Dennis, Mass., are benefiting through participation in a program that supports utilities during peak network demand. | Preservation of Affordable Housing

The program, the report said, offers benefits to multifamily housing units that could not always be achieved by using storage to offset property-specific demand charges.

Participants “are rewarded for their performance during three-hour dispatch windows, achieving greater economic returns by delivering more power for a longer duration than systems optimized for managing onsite demand to reduce utility demand charges, which typically targets much shorter peak periods,” the report said.

The revenue potential of a battery that participates in the program is not limited by the size of the load of the multifamily housing unit at which is it sited. And that revenue potential provides an incentive to install a larger battery than would otherwise be used for demand charge management only.

CEG’s analysis found a 14% reduction in utility bills for the units with ConnectedSolutions, compared to a building that relies solely on demand charge management.

Rates of return on the investment in solar plus storage with ConnectedSolutions improved by 26% for nonprofit affordable housing units and 36% for tax-exempt affordable housing units compared to demand charge management alone.

The payback period, or time it takes to recover the cost of the investment, decreased by 70% with the ConnectedSolutions program for both nonprofit and tax-exempt units, the report said.

And utilities like the program because it allows them to procure storage without having to own the storage, Olinsky-Paul said, adding that “utilities need that load reduction.”

Traditional energy sources used during peak periods emit higher amounts of carbon and are costly to maintain even when they are idle, he said.

Utilities also receive performance incentive payments for running these programs, and participating helps the state reach its climate goals.

Eversource and National Grid have expanded the program to other states they serve, including Connecticut and Rhode Island.

Abbott Rejects Call to Fire D’Andrea

Texas Gov. Greg Abbot (R) on Friday rejected Lt. Gov. Dan Patrick’s (R) call to fire Public Utility Commission Chair Arthur D’Andrea, who has steadfastly refused to reprice billions of ERCOT market transactions during that occurred the February storm that almost collapsed the grid.

On Friday evening, Patrick called on Abbott to replace D’Andrea, the lone electric regulator left standing, when he fills the PUC’s other two vacancies, saying D’Andrea “demonstrated little competence and questionable integrity” during several hours of testimony before the State Legislature on Thursday.

Abbott responded by saying he agrees with D’Andrea’s refusal to reprice the market. “The governor does not have independent authority to accomplish the goals you seek,” Abbott told Patrick. “The only entity that can authorize the solution you want is the legislature itself. That is why I made this issue an emergency item for the legislature to consider this session.”

ERCOT transactions
Texas Lt. Gov. Dan Patrick (left), in a rare appearance on the Senate floor, questions PUC Chair Arthur D’Andrea before the Jurisprudence Committee on March 11. | Texas Senate

ERCOT’s Independent Market Monitor has said those transactions are an error, a position its director reiterated before the Senate’s Jurisprudence Committee on Thursday.

“I believe ERCOT has the authority to correct the price, if ordered to do so,” Monitor Carrie Bivens said.

The Monitor revised the initial $16 billion down to $5.1 billion on Thursday after receiving meter information and other additional data. Saying it had considered day-ahead market positions, hedging activity, and offsetting supply and demand positions by multiple entities under the same corporate umbrella, the IMM said real-time market transactions net out to $4.2 billion. Ancillary service charges — which the Monitor said ERCOT improperly priced above the $9,000/MWh cap — should be reduced by an additional $900 million, it said.

The IMM noted that its calculations included only contracts settled by ERCOT, not futures contracts.

The market transactions in question were incurred when ERCOT extended emergency conditions for 32 hours after it stabilized the grid on Feb. 17 and stopped shedding load. The decision kept the grid operator’s $9,000/MWh scarcity pricing — enabled by a Feb. 15 PUC emergency order — in place through the morning peak of Feb. 19.

ERCOT CEO Bill Magness argued the decision wasn’t an error during his testimony before the Senate committee, saying it was “an intentional and carefully considered decision to protect human health and safety while stabilizing the electric grid.”

ERCOT transactions
ERCOT CEO Bill Magness explains the decision to keep scarcity pricing once the load sheds ended. | Texas Senate

“It is clear to me there is a difference of opinion of whether there was a billing error or there was a deliberate decision to take action to save the lives of Texans in their homes. That issue will ultimately be decided by courts,” Abbott told Patrick.

Abbott, who last week added legislation to correct “any [ERCOT] billing errors” to the legislators’ priority list,  appointed D’Andrea to the commission in 2017. He named him as the chair when DeAnn Walker resigned earlier this month. (See PUCT’s Walker Steps Down from Commission.)

The lieutenant governor’s ire was raised by D’Andrea’s continued insistence that repricing 32 hours of market transactions at the $9,000/MWh systemwide cap would lead to additional bankruptcies and other unforeseen circumstances. The chairman said he lacked the authority to retroactively change the prices and questioned the Monitor’s contention of a billing error. (See Texas PUC Won’t Reprice $16B Error.)

The problem is the Intercontinental Exchange (ICE), which offers more than 50 futures contracts in ERCOT and four options contracts. The exchange has been proactively making it clear to state regulators and lawmakers that repricing the transactions would “undermine the stability of the futures markets.”

D’Andrea said he discussed the situation last week with ICE, New York banks and the Dallas Federal Reserve and said, “They’re all afraid of [repricing].” When a House representative said he had a communication from ICE that the exchange was delaying final settlement on some ancillary services transactions, D’Andrea said he had heard from ICE President Trabue Bland that “‘that ship has sailed.’”

In a letter to D’Andrea, Bland pointed out that ICE is regulated by the Commodity Futures Trading Commission. “CFTC and international regulations could not be clearer: When a contract is settled, it must be treated as final. Repricing the ERCOT contracts days or weeks after the settlement will cause chaos in the futures markets.”

“Removing one domino by repricing ERCOT for the outage week will have cascading effects in other markets and may cause bigger problems than the repricing solves,” ICE told a state Senate committee. “Changing these observed prices now destroys the value of any hedge. This is the slippery slope ICE Futures US is encouraging the state of Texas to avoid at all costs.”

“There is no clawing that money back. There is no unwinding the ICE transactions,” D’Andrea said.

“In the universe of best practices, it would have been best if the error had not occurred,” Bivens said. “Second-best would have been the repricing of the market to occur quickly. Now that the ERCOT derivatives market has been settled, we recognize that creates complications for certain entities that use those markets.”

ERCOT has a 30-day window to settle transactions with its market participants. Because the PUC’s emergency order went into effect Feb. 15, that would place the deadline for any possible resettlements as early as Wednesday.

The state’s largest public power utility, Brazos Electric Power Cooperative, has declared bankruptcy, and dozens of retailers are thought to be nearing insolvency as well. NC Looks at Holistic Approach to Planning

Generation and distribution planning in North Carolina are going to become more holistic, transparent and integrated as the state moves toward its goal of a net-zero electric grid by 2050. The questions before the North Carolina Utilities Commission during a technical conference held March 9 was how, and how fast the state, its regulators and its risk-averse investor-owned utilities will get there.

The half-day session was a first step in North Carolina’s efforts to reimagine its planning processes, following two years of work on a task force organized by the National Association of Regulatory Utility Commissioners and the National Association of State Energy Officials, said Chris Ayers, executive director of the NCUC Public Staff. Ayers and Commissioner Daniel Clodfelter were two of North Carolina’s representatives on the task force, which rolled out a suite of planning road maps and tools at the NARUC Winter Policy Summit in February. (See Tx Planning Must Be ‘Highly Coordinated,’ Regulator Says.)

North Carolina worked with Hawaii and Puerto Rico to develop a roadmap for aligning resource and distribution planning processes that have historically been developed separately, Ayers told the commission. “You’re going to hear the phrases ‘holistic planning,’ ‘open and transparent process’ [and] ‘open access,’” he told commissioners as he introduced a detailed diagram with arrows running back and forth between parallel components of the roadmap.

As part of the NARUC-NASEO Task Force on Comprehensive Electricity Planning, North Carolina helped develop this holistic process for integrating resource and distribution planning, presented to the NCUC on March 9. | NARUC

“This is a dual linear process,” Ayers said. “There are various steps that provide influence later in the planning cycle to ensure that the data is transferred and utilized in the appropriate steps. There are a lot of inter-cycle linkages that enable feedback loops without stalling the process.”

The aligned resource and grid planning processes begins with setting common goals and objectives, determining principles and metrics, assessing available distributed energy technologies and undertaking a granular forecast of load and resources, Ayers said. Those steps inform a needs assessment and the evaluation of potential DER solutions, providing the foundation for initial drafts of integrated resource and distribution plans.

“What I want to highlight here is how the different steps serve to inform later steps in the process,” Ayers said. “The process is going to produce a final distribution system plan, and it’s going to produce a final integrated resource plan. But then as soon as we’re done planning, these outputs are going to immediately feed into the next cycle.”

Sushma Masemore, North Carolina’s state energy director, followed Ayers with a presentation linking the need for grid transformation to the state’s 2019 Clean Energy Plan. The plan’s goal is to reduce electric power sector greenhouse gas emissions by 70% below 2005 levels by 2030 and to be carbon neutral by 2050. New technology, changing fuel prices, public goals and threats from climate change are all transforming the electricity system, which will require exploring “beyond the traditional generation, transmission and distribution planning process,” she said.

In the past decade, North Carolina has sustained five extreme weather events causing damages in excess of $1 billion, including Hurricane Florence in 2018, which resulted in $17 billion in damages, Masemore said. The urgency for grid planning transformation comes from the customers and local governments themselves, who “are constantly in a state of emergency responding to these disasters and extreme weather events. We need to figure out how we can reduce some of that constant emergency,” she said.

MISO Underscores Need for RA Action in Winter Storm Review

MISO last week reiterated the extraordinary nature of mid-February’s winter storm, promising more data later this month and resource adequacy solutions by year-end.

During a teleconference of the Market Subcommittee on Thursday, MISO Director of Operations Planning J.T. Smith thanked control room staff and members a month after extreme winter weather forced load shedding in MISO South and Central Illinois.

“There was a lot going on … the week of Feb. 15, not just in MISO, but in the Eastern Interconnect,” he told stakeholders.

MISO Winter Storm Review
Temperature departures from the norm | Midwestern Regional Climate Center

Smith said all players did “commendable work” in the “heat of the moment.” But he said the RTO’s extensive preplanning and communication was no match for the sustained cold and ice.

“From my seven years in Minnesota, 20 degrees is one thing; but also living in the South, having extended cold days, having 20 inches of snow, having ice cover a good portion of the South … it’s not surprising that we got to load levels that are all-time peaks,” he said.

MISO said demand Feb. 16 peaked at 31.6 GW in its South region, nearly matching the all-time winter peak of 32 GW set in early 2018. The demand was also close to MISO South’s all-time summer peak of 32.7 GW, set in 2015.

Smith said the shortages were largely driven by fuel supply issues: frozen coal piles, natural gas pipelines and power plant equipment.

“I’m sorry if I keep saying this word, and I’ve heard this work so much, but: ‘unprecedented.’ The weather was so broad; it was so complicated,” he said.

The RTO was forced to order load shedding on the evening of Feb. 16 as the cold settled in and generation began tripping offline. Staff said that by 3 p.m., 2.5 GW of generation had gone dark in MISO South.

The grid operator said that when it ordered load balancing authorities in the South region to collectively shed 700 MW of load around 8 p.m., grid stability was in “danger.” MISO had run out of imports and it was trying to “avoid widespread cascading outages.”

The “procedures worked as drilled and designed, limiting load curtailment in the MISO footprint to a regional event lasting approximately two hours and a handful of local events,” the RTO said.

It also ordered localized rolling blackouts because of transmission emergencies. It sent 1,000 MW of load offline for about four hours in Louisiana and another 130 MW offline in Central Illinois for seven hours. It also shed load twice in southeast Texas across two days because of local transmission emergencies, taking 800 MW offline for 16 hours on Feb. 15 and dropping 300 MW for almost six hours on Feb. 16. Smith said that in a few instances, MISO was also forced to dispatch down generation to manage transmission constraints.

MISO Winter Storm Review
Breakdown of local and regional load shed in MISO on Feb. 15-16 | MISO

By Feb. 17, approximately 40% of the grid operator’s installed resources were unavailable.

Smith credited in part the “beauty of the Eastern Interconnect” for making imports from PJM possible during wintry conditions and preventing a more dire situation. Early on, he said MISO and PJM were also able to flow power to support SPP’s operations.

Smith also said MISO was “bumping up against” its 3,000-MW limit on Midwest-to-South transmission flows over SPP’s system for much of the event.

MISO: RA Changes Should Help

MISO last week also resumed a conversation on a seasonal capacity auction design that puts more emphasis on wintertime risk.

Staff said the RTO hopes to make a MISO Sets Sights on 4-season Capacity Market.)

“There’s a need for change,” Executive Director of Market Strategy and Design Scott Wright said during a Resource Adequacy Subcommittee call Wednesday. “There’s substantial risk outside of summer. … This is not a future what-if, but it’s on our doorstep in many ways.”

Wright said there’s much in the proposal that “speaks to issues” MISO experienced Feb. 14-19. (See MISO Begins Cold Snap Examination.)

As part of the process, MISO will most likely rely on past emergency events and retrospective tight supply times to select “resource adequacy hours,” or times when reliability is under threat. It will use resource adequacy hours to define reliability risks and reserve requirements, supplanting a single summertime peak. Staff said they’re examining how new MISO reliability requirements will interact with state reliability targets.

The grid operator said it is still working through protocols for capacity resources that take protracted outages that span more than one season.

MISO is also considering enacting a minimum capacity rule that would require load-serving entities to demonstrate that they’ve secured 50% of their planning reserve margin requirements before the planning year begins.

Nevada Lawmakers Debate ‘30-by-30’ Resolution

A resolution that would express the Nevada legislature’s support for protecting 30% of the state’s lands and waters by 2030 had its first committee hearing on Wednesday.

Assembly Joint Resolution 3 (AJR3) was heard by the Assembly Natural Resources Committee. Committee members asked questions and accepted comments but did not vote on the resolution.

If approved by the legislature, the resolution would urge state and local governments to work with federal agencies to reach a target of protecting 30% of lands and waters in the state by 2030, a goal often referred to as “30-by-30.”

The resolution would also urge local agencies to encourage private landowners to voluntarily participate in land conservation programs.

Reaching the 30-by-30 target would benefit wildlife and help the state meet its greenhouse gas reduction goals, the resolution states.

“Land conservation and restoration increases natural carbon sequestration and is one of the most cost effective solutions to combating climate change,” AJR3 says.

But some committee members wondered whether the resolution should be more specific.

“What does ‘protect’ actually mean?” asked Assemblymember Alexis Hansen (R). “Are we allowed to drive our four-wheeler on it? Are we allowed to camp on it? Are we allowed to graze our cattle on it?”

Christi Cabrera, policy and advocacy director for the Nevada Conservation League, told the committee that different levels of protection could apply to different areas in the state. For example, she said, some levels of protection might allow people to drive vehicles on the land, while other levels would not.

“That’s really the point of this resolution … to start that conversation,” Cabrera said. “Bring stakeholders together and come up with a plan of what can be protected in our state, where those areas are [and] what kind of designations should we be considering.”

Cabrera and the bill’s primary sponsor, Assemblymember Cecelia González (D) presented AJR3 to the committee. The resolution’s joint sponsor is Sen. Fabian Donate (D).

Assemblymember Jim Wheeler (D) wanted to know how the protections called for in the resolution might impact water rights. Cabrera said she didn’t know but would research the issue.

Conservation and business groups submitted a letter in support of AJR3. Among the 18 people who signed the letter were representatives of the Nevada Wildlife Federation, the Nature Conservancy, Patagonia and the Nevada Outdoor Business Coalition.

“A statewide 30-by-30 initiative can position Nevada as a leader in conservation,” the letter said. “Not to mention, conserving lands will help support a booming recreation economy that already contributes significantly to our state’s revenue, boosts local businesses and creates jobs.”

Opponents of AJR3 include a group called Nevada Families for Freedom, which said the resolution does not take into consideration grazing and mineral rights on federal land in the state.

“In addition, almost all the water in Nevada already has legal water rights attached, and there is no water for this outlandish resolution to lock up,” the group said in a letter.

If approved, the resolution would be sent to federal officials including President Biden and Nevada’s Congressional delegation, as well as Nevada Gov. Steve Sisolak and the state Department of Conservation and Natural Resources.

The goal of protecting at least 30% of U.S. lands and ocean by 2030 is part of an international conservation movement. In addition to backing from environmental groups, the 30-by-30 initiative is gaining support from politicians.

California Gov. Gavin Newsom in October issued an executive order setting what his office called a first-in-the-nation goal to conserve 30% of the state’s land and coastal water by 2030 to fight species loss and ecosystem destruction.

Seventy mayors from 29 states and the District of Columbia signed a letter supporting the 30-by-30 initiative, the League of Conservation Voters reported.

Biden has already indicated his support for a 30-by-30 initiative. In a Jan. 27 executive order, he directed the Interior Secretary to come up with recommendations on how the U.S. could meet a 30-by-30 target.

Mass. Utilities Plan May RFP for 1.6 GW of Offshore Wind

Massachusetts utilities are planning to seek bids for up to 1,600 MW of offshore wind energy in May.

Eversource Energy, National Grid, Unitil and the Massachusetts Department of Energy Resources (DOER) on Wednesday jointly filed a draft request for proposals with the Massachusetts Department of Public Utilities (DPU).

The RFP would be issued May 7, with contracts submitted for DPU approval by April 27, 2022.

In a letter to DPU Secretary Mark Marini on Thursday, DOER said the draft RFP reflects changes from previous offshore wind RFPs based on public comments, consultation with state agencies and lessons learned from prior solicitations.

offshore wind
A new 1.6-GW offshore wind request for proposals in Massachusetts will help grow a U.S. market that currently consists of one operating project — the Block Island Wind Farm off Rhode Island, seen here. | Deepwater Wind

“The draft RFP allows for larger project bids and places a greater emphasis on economic development, diversity, inclusion and environmental justice,” DOER said Thursday on Twitter.

Among the changes is the removal of preferred bid sizes. The draft RFP seeks between 400 and 1,600 MW of total generation capacity, and bids can range from 200 to 1,600 MW.

“By allowing larger bid sizes than prior rounds, a bidder should have more flexibility to design bids to efficiently and cost-effectively use available lease areas, interconnection points, transmission cabling and other infrastructure,” DOER said.

Bid Quality

This solicitation also will be the first-time bidders must address equity in their submissions.

A quantitative and qualitative analysis, weighted 75 and 25 points, respectively, set in previous RFPs would be adjusted to 70-30 to put more emphasis on diversity, equity and inclusion, as well as economic benefits and socioeconomic impacts from siting, according to the draft RFP.

“DOER worked with state agency partners on an RFP provision to direct bidders to submit a workforce diversity plan and supplier diversity program plan that outlines their commitments to actively recruit and promote opportunity for a diverse set of workers and businesses,” DOER said.

The draft RFP also requires bidders to demonstrate commitments to economic development through, among other things, investments in offshore wind-related supply chains, port facilities, research, science and data collection, and environmental justice communities. Project plans will need to mitigate environmental burdens on environmental justice populations, engage with these communities, and track and report on how they are impacted. In addition, plans must show how the project will deliver benefits to low-income ratepayers without adding cost through, for example, energy efficiency and renewable energy upgrades, or rate relief.

Price Cap

As proposed, the RFP would require bidders to submit a price below $77.76/MWh, the price of the previous solicitation’s winning bid by Mayflower Wind. National Grid, however, proposed in the filing that the final RFP include a provision that would reduce the price cap in the event Mayflower goes into service and qualifies for the 30% offshore wind investment tax credit (ITC). The credit was part of renewable energy tax credits included in the COVID-19 stimulus bill signed into law in December.

Mayflower said in January that converting the value of the ITC into a price reduction for electricity generated by the offshore wind farm would reduce its bid price to $70.26/MWh.

Since bids for the latest solicitation would be prepared before an ITC determination is made for Mayflower, National Grid proposed an alternate bid structure. Any bidder would need to provide an alternative price that is lower than $70.26/MWh, if its first bid is between $70.26 and $77.76. DPU will issue a finding on National Grid’s proposal in its final order on the draft RFP.

Electric Heating Bill Passes Wash. House

The Washington House of Representatives passed a bill Tuesday to encourage all-electric heating designs in publicly owned or leased facilities.

The Democrat-controlled House approved House Bill 1280 by a 57-39 party-line vote. It is now in the Senate Environmental, Energy & Technology Committee.

When publicly owned or leased facilities are built or renovated, the bill would require that an all-electric design — one that would not use fossil fuels for heating — be considered as an option.

Rep. Alex Ramel (middle) is chief sponsor of a bill that would require publicly owned or leased facilities to consider implementing an all-electric heating design during construction or renovations. | State of Washington

“House Bill 1280 takes one small but important step in that direction,” said Rep. Alex Ramel (D), the bill’s chief sponsor. He noted that an all-electric design was installed during the renovation of an elementary school in his hometown of Bellingham — the only time that he is sure this has been done in Washington.

Only a few people from state agencies and energy-conservation organizations testified at two February hearings, all in support of the bill. No one testified against it. Supporters contended the bill would not add any significant costs to new or renovated buildings. They also said all-electric heating systems are cost-efficient and that installing such systems would head off potential later retrofits.

“This will encourage architects to design buildings free of fossil fuels,” Julie Blazek of HKP Architects said at a Feb. 17 hearing. During a Feb. 19 Capital Budget Committee vote, committee Chair Steve Tharinger (D) said: “This does provide some data and guidance” in comparing building designs.

However, Rep. Mary Dye (R) argued that all-electric heating systems are less efficient and reliable than fossil fuel systems, leading to extra costs for taxpayers footing the operating bills. Rep. Mike Steele (R) said all-electric buildings would put extra strains on the Northwest power grid.
